The Benefits of a Standing Desk Treadmill

We spend most of our time at our desks. Running a treadmill underneath your desk at a standing position can improve your circulation, burn calories, and motivate you to move throughout the day.

Our research revealed that the majority of treadmill desk users were motivated to use their desks for health-related reasons.

Improves circulation

Humans are meant to move throughout the day, not sit in front of a computer. Despite the numerous studies that show the dangers of a lifestyle that is sedentary, many people struggle to find the right balance that allows them to get enough time standing and walking to improve their health. A treadmill at work can be helpful. A treadmill at your desk enables you to walk as you work. It is beneficial for many reasons and can help you burn calories.

Regular exercise improves mood and boosts endorphins. Both of these factors can reduce stress, which is especially beneficial at work. This can lead to higher productivity and morale as employees can focus and concentrate on their work.

Recent research found that a treadmill desk produced a better short-term response than a simple sit-to-stand desk. The treadmill group showed an increase in daily total standing pattern and duration (multimedia appendix 8) in comparison to the control and sit-tostand desk groups. However these effects weren't maintained through M6 or M12.

Another positive effect of the treadmill desk was that it facilitated greater intensity stepping compared to the sit-to-stand and control groups with the treadmill group displaying an early trend within the group toward accumulating longer duration stepping bouts. These differences did not persist through M6 or M12.

The treadmill desk group also had an unintended benefit of prolonged sedentary duration after several months of use, while the control and sit-to-stand under desk treadmill with incline groups were more inclined to increase standing in prescribed shorter (1-10 min) bouts. This is important since prolonged sedentary behaviour has been linked to chronic disease risk factors and overall health.

While it may seem counterintuitive to run on a treadmill while working however, it has been demonstrated that it is a great way to improve circulation and provide the physical activity required by office workers to maintain optimum blood pressure and body weight. This kind of low-intensity ambulatory exercise could be integrated into office workflows in the near the near future, thereby helping to reduce health risks associated with living an sedentary lifestyle.

Burns Calories

One of the best things about a treadmill for standing is that it burns calories. Walking burns more calories than in a chair. Since most people spend three hours in front of their computers every day, walking pad for under desk two to four miles per day can help lessen the negative effects of our sedentary lifestyles.

You should start with shorter walks if you aren't a fitness expert. This will allow you to see the way your body reacts. It's also best to consult with your doctor before beginning any new exercise routine.

When using a treadmill desk, it's a good idea to pick shoes that are comfortable and made to walk. Shoes with a solid sole and lots of cushioning are advised to avoid foot issues. It's also an excellent idea to gradually increase the amount of time you use your treadmill each day. If you're using your treadmill for 15 minutes twice a day for the first week, you can increase it to 30 or 60-minute sessions every hour for the next weeks. This will ensure that you don't get tired and your body adjusts to this new routine slowly.

Keep in mind that treadmills for desks aren't suitable for running, and their maximum speed is typically less than 5 miles per hour. So, your walk on the treadmill should feel more like strolling around town than a sweat-inducing workout. It's also worth noting that most treadmill desks have calorie counters designed for cardio and not slow walking. Do not use them as an instrument to lose weight!

One study showed that using treadmill desks can improve short-term memory and attention. The researchers required participants to complete a task in which they had to read a text message and several emails, and then decide which to read and then summarize for their boss. Half of the participants performed this task using a standard desk while the other half worked at a treadmill desk set at 1.4 miles per hour. The results showed that those who used treadmill desks were 35 percent more likely than those sitting at their desks to answer all the questions.

Brain scans revealed that treadmill desk users had higher alpha brain waves than those seated. Alpha brain waves have been linked to better memory performance in previous studies. It is crucial to keep in mind that when you're using a treadmill desk, you will not be burning more calories than you would be running or working out at a gym. The slow walking treadmill with desk pace of the majority of desk treadmills means that you won't be able to burn more than 500 calories per hour. It's still more than the amount you'd be burning if you sat in a chair the entire day.

It is crucial to increase the speed and duration slowly if you are new to running on a treadmill at the workstation. This will prevent you from overexerting yourself and causing injuries. In addition, you should always discuss your plans to use a treadmill at work with your doctor prior to starting any new exercise routine.

Many people are concerned that a treadmill desk can affect their work performance. This is a valid concern since studies have demonstrated that treadmills desks can cause some minor decreases in the proficiency of keyboards and mouse skills. These declines tend to be short-lived and resume normal within several weeks of working at a treadmill desk frequently.
